As a macro Newbie is there a rule as to when to use Worksheetfunction.whatever, Application.whatever and Application.worksheetfunction. Whatever?
It seems a bit haphazard with excel only liking certain combinations for certain functions

application.worksheetfunction.whatever and worksheetfunction.whatever they both are the same, it is just that, worksheetfunction.whatever is just the short name for application.worksheetfunction.whatever
Yes, you can combine application.whatever and application.worksheetfunction.whatever together since application.whatever and worksheetfunction.whatever serve completely different purpose.
